Bells chime as the ship sets voyage. In the storm, waves crash against the wooden hull. Seaworthy sailors’ cries are faintly heard. The sea was part of John Newton’s life, as felt in the background sound effects in this recording. He was a berated son, confused young man, self-proclaimed atheist, mercenary slave trader – and by the far-reaching grace of God, a saved soul who became one of the heroes of the faith. Enter the world of John Newton and gain a deeper appreciation of the depths of God’s mercy!
